The formula that relates the length of a ladder, L, that leans against a wall with distance d from the base of the wall and the height h that the ladder reaches up the wall is mc024-1.jpg. What height on the wall will a 15-foot ladder reach if it is placed 3.5 feet from the base of a wall?

Answers

Answer 1
Answer: We will use the Pythagorean theorem to determine the height:h^(2)=15^(2) - 3.5^(2) h^(2) =225 - 12.25=212.75 Finally: h= √(212.75)=14.5859
Answer Ladder will reach the height of 14.59 feet ( to the nearest hundredths).

I can help you with graphing quadratics in intercept form. Here's a step-by-step guide:

Step 1: Identify the intercepts

The intercepts are the points where the parabola crosses the x-axis and y-axis. In intercept form, the x-intercepts are given by the factors of the quadratic expression. For example, in the equation f(x) = 2(x+4)(x+6), the x-intercepts are -4 and -6. To find the y-intercept, set x = 0 and solve for y.

Step 2: Find the vertex

The vertex is the point where the parabola reaches its maximum or minimum value. The x-coordinate of the vertex is the average of the x-intercepts. In the equation f(x) = 2(x+4)(x+6), the x-intercepts are -4 and -6, so the x-coordinate of the vertex is (-4 + -6)/2 = -5. To find the y-coordinate of the vertex, substitute the x-coordinate into the equation and solve for y.

Step 3: Plot the intercepts and vertex

Mark the intercepts and vertex on the coordinate plane.

Step 4: Sketch the parabola

Draw a smooth curve that passes through the intercepts and vertex. The parabola should be symmetric about the vertical line passing through the vertex.
